I guess it's too big for the game to even recognize as a too-big room? Maybe it the game has a max dimesion it can even recognize.  I think that room is 30 long.   You might try putting a line of screen doors or light-permeable tile directly above the bristle blossoms.  I think that would get it down to the correct volume.  If it still doesn't recognize it then it mus be too long.

@gelat 

The ideal greenhouse size is 32 by 3 (96 total)

Make 30 farm tiles plus 2 airflow for farmer's station and make the room 3 tall 

Here's a greenhouse design prototype I been working in debug

1.thumb.png.205be3660588fee0656c0130ab7dabc6.png2.thumb.png.a6fa910e1f277165fea5c2bfca7cc83e.png

Note: The doors only allow Camille in and out of the greenhouse, and her supply and storage is turned off in the priorities menu so only the sweepers can pick up crops/seeds and load fertilizer in the station

How did you get your lights to be blue? Modded the files?

1 kg water (any more and it floods the light), temp shift plate, and a rad pipe that feeds cold water to the farm tiles runs though it

I did this to keep the lamp from heating up

Here's a plumbing overlay pic
